Does Boeing Provide Housing for Interns?
Yes, Boeing does provide housing for interns in certain locations. They understand the challenges interns face when moving to a new city for a short period and strive to make the experience as convenient as possible. By offering housing options, Boeing aims to attract top talent and facilitate a smooth transition for interns.
Boeing’s housing program varies by location, so interns should research the specific policies in the city where they will be interning. In some locations, Boeing provides fully furnished apartments or shared houses, while in others, they offer a housing stipend to offset rental expenses. That being said, it is important to directly inquire during the interview process or consult the internship coordinator to obtain accurate and up-to-date information regarding housing opportunities.
FAQs:
1. Is housing provided for all Boeing interns?
No, housing is not provided for all Boeing interns. The availability of housing depends on the location and department of the internship.
2. How can I find out if housing is provided for the internship I am interested in?
You can find out if housing is provided for the specific internship by researching Boeing’s internship program details on their website or reaching out to the appropriate contacts listed in the application process.
3. What should I do if housing is not provided for my internship?
If housing is not provided, you should start searching for accommodations in the area early on. Look for affordable options, consider roommates to split costs, and explore online platforms, such as Airbnb, to find suitable short-term rentals.
4. Can I choose my roommate if Boeing provides shared housing?
Boeing usually provides shared housing options, but the specific roommate assignment may vary. To have a greater chance of choosing your roommate, you can reach out to the internship coordinator or housing contact and inquire about your preferences.
5. Is Boeing’s housing provided near the company’s facilities?
Yes, in most cases, Boeing’s provided housing is located in close proximity to their facilities. This ensures convenience for the interns, minimizing commute times and making it easier to participate in company activities.
6. Do interns have to pay for the housing provided by Boeing?
It depends on the location and the type of housing provided. Some interns may need to pay a portion of the rent or utilities, while others receive fully subsidized accommodations.
7. Are housing arrangements the same for domestic and international interns?
The housing arrangements may differ for domestic and international interns, as international interns may have additional support provided due to the complexity of relocating to a new country. However, it is vital to check with Boeing’s internship program for specific details.
8. How long is the housing provided by Boeing?
The duration of housing provided by Boeing typically aligns with the length of the internship program. Once the internship concludes, interns are expected to vacate the provided housing.
9. Are pets allowed in Boeing’s provided housing?
Pets are generally not allowed in Boeing’s provided housing. However, individual accommodations may have different rules, so it is best to inquire directly about the housing policy regarding pets.
10. Can interns request a different housing arrangement if they are unhappy with the provided housing?
Interns can request a different housing arrangement if they have valid reasons, but it depends on availability and specific circumstances. It is advisable to discuss any concerns with the internship coordinator or housing contact.
11. Is it possible to secure housing independently even if Boeing provides it?
While it is possible to secure housing independently, if Boeing provides housing, it is generally recommended to accept their offer. Boeing’s provided housing not only offers convenience but also allows interns to foster relationships with other interns in the program.
12. What if my internship is in a location where Boeing doesn’t provide housing?
If your internship is in a location where Boeing does not provide housing, you will need to secure accommodation independently. Research local rental options, explore roommate opportunities, and consider factors such as proximity to the workplace and affordability when making your arrangements.
In conclusion, Boeing provides housing for interns in certain locations, but the specific details may vary depending on the department and internship program. Prospective interns should reach out to Boeing or consult the internship coordinator for accurate and up-to-date information regarding housing options.
